Nigerian music sensation, Ahmed Ololade, popularly known as Asake, has announced the upcoming release of his fourth studio album, titled Money, The Album.
The hitmaker took to his official X (formerly Twitter) page to break the news to fans, sparking waves of excitement across social media.
In his post, Asake simply wrote:“#MONEY THE album. Love, $.”
Although details about the album’s release date or featured artists remain under wraps, the announcement alone has stirred anticipation within the Afrobeats community.
Asake has previously delivered three successful albums: Mr Money With the Vibe (2022), Work of Art (2023), and Lungu Boy (2024), each project cementing his place among Nigeria’s top music exports.
